Summary
The Royal Institution of Chartered Surveyors (RICS) is a global professional body dedicated to advancing standards in land, real estate, construction, and infrastructure. It promotes and enforces standards of professionalism and ethics in the built and natural environment, operating in the public interest. Founded in London in 1868, it now has over 130,000 qualified professionals in more than 140 countries. Through its royal charter, RICS sets international standards, regulates its members, and provides authoritative data to guide markets and public policy.
